Quote:
Originally Posted by aa406079 View Post
THIS

I think GM will drop the ZL1 name for now since Z28 is a more publicly known badge and the previous Z28 had some high profile publicity wins these last few years such Motor Trend 's best drivers car 2014 and beating the Nismo GTR around a track ( something the corvette Z07 couldn't do... Albeit on a different track)
The Z28 beat a Track Edition GTR, which is a GTR w/o back seats and with lighter wheels, not the Nismo. The Z07 did beat the Nismo when MT retested it @ Willow Springs (http://www.motortrend.com/news/2015-...-track-retest/). Whoever prepares the Z06s for testing is pretty bad at their job since the car wasn't properly aligned and then there was BDC this year too...

Quote:
Originally Posted by TommyTheCat View Post
I think the 1LE name will get buried before ZL1 or Z28. They say the SS already out performs the last 1LE. I'm thinking the SS is pretty much equipped with everything they'd put in a 1LE already, so probably a ZL1 or Z28 will be all that comes out... at least for a while.
Aero, summer performance tires on a square set up, upgraded brakes, stiffer suspension, different gearing and PDR. There's plenty left on the table with the SS.
